Pre Flop: (pot: 1.5 BB) Hero has Q Q

fold, Hero raises to 3 BB, fold, fold, fold, CO raises to 10.5 BB, fold, fold, fold, Hero calls 7.5 BB

Flop: (22.5 BB, 2 players) T K 8
Hero checks, CO bets 16.8 BB, hero???


Do we have to call here, or should we sometimes fold vs this vil?

Bad 4bet size and bad idea!

As played, meh. We have a decent sample on villain, you could look at this positional 3 bet stats and try and construct a range. There may be some merit to calling the flop and seeing what happens, but folding this flop against a nitty player seems fine off the top of my head.
